How do you get rid of worms in puppies?

Give them regular worm treatments – ask your vet for the best treatment and method to deworm your pet. Treat pets for roundworms from a young age and, when they’re adults, also treat them for tapeworms. Different worms may need different treatments – ask your vet which treatment is safe and suitable for your pet.

What food causes worms in puppies?

Roundworms, hookworms, and whipworms contracted from eating from contaminated surfaces, such as where other dogs defecated and spread eggs, or passed from mother to puppies. Tapeworms, from eating a flea that consumed a tapeworm egg, or meat that is contaminated with tapeworm eggs.

How do you know if your puppy has worms?

How to Tell If Your Dog Has Worms

  1. Diarrhea, sometimes containing blood or mucus.
  2. Vomiting, which can sometimes contain adult worms.
  3. Weight loss, particularly if your dog has a good appetite.
  4. A bloated belly or generally “unhealthy” appearance.
  5. A dull, dry coat.
  6. Excessive scooting and chewing at their bottom.

Can holding a puppy give them worms?

Can you catch worms from dogs? It is possible to catch worms from your dog, the commonest being roundworm and one particular type of tapeworm. This is why it’s very important to exercise good hygiene after petting your dog and to make sure that he or she is wormed regularly to prevent infestation.
